Meet Ms. Saunders-Rivera
I earned a BA in Education from UNC at Chapel Hill in 1997 and my Master’s of Ed from Elon in 2004. I earned my National Boards Certification in Middle Grades Language Arts in 2006. I earned acceptance into the highly-competetive PTLA program through
UNC-G and graduated with certification in Administration in 2016. This is my 25th year in Education. I taught in Winston Salem and in Chatham County before coming to ABSS in 2002, as a 7th grade ELA/Social Studies teacher at Turrentine Middle School. I taught there for two years before transferring to Southern Middle School and teaching ELA for 7 years. I then became a full-time principal intern at Williams High School for a year and then became an AP of Graham High School for three years. I have been principal of
A-O since 2016.
